You are an investor with £12 million cash to invest. You wish to purchase an office building with this cash. You have a choice between three identical office buildings that are located in different areas of the same city. The following information is available regarding the three possible investments:

Building 1 Building 2 Building 3
Distance from the CBD (km) 0 5 10
Floor space (square metres) 1,000 1,500 2,000
Asking price (GBP) 8,000,000 12,000,000 11,000,000
Management costs (GBP per square metre per month) 15 5 10

Commercial rent in the central business district (CBD) is £60 per square metre per month and decreases cumulatively by 5% for each kilometre located away from the CBD.
Building 2 has been certified as complying with sustainability standards.
A suitable discount rate for all areas is 6%.
There is a fountain outside Building 1 that you can persuade the local government to renovate by the time you purchase the property. Similar renovations to properties in the area have increased the rent charged per square metre by 3%.
The local government will impose a 2% tax, by the time you complete the purchase of the property, on the sale of all properties that are not certified as compliant with sustainability standards. Ignore the effects of any other taxes.
